The Center for Workforce Research and Information manages the programs that provide the most important information about labor market conditions in Maine. These programs inform the public about employment unemployment and wages for the state and local areas.

The Senior Workforce Data Analyst contributes to the Quarterly Census of Employment and Wages (QCEW) team. QCEW is the foundation for labor and other economic statistics in the U.S. Responsibilities include analyzing reviewing and editing data to ensure accuracy and completeness. Identifying outlying patterns in reported data and contacting employers to clarify or gather corrections as needed. Researching the nature of a business and conducting outreach to employers via email and phone to collect additional information to determine the most pertinent industry to assign to that employer.

Attention to detail working independently and collaboratively are important to success. Most members of our team primarily work from home several days a week and some work primarily in our Augusta office. Our full staff usually joins together in the office on Wednesdays. Our team offers flexibility work life balance job security accommodations and support for wellbeing.

Primary responsibilities include:

  • Analyze review and edit data to ensure accuracy and completeness.
  • Conduct outreach to employers by phone and email to collect data and obtain clarification.
  • Provide support to the Annual Refiling Survey by ensuring the database reflects newly reported and relevant information and collecting survey responses as needed.
  • Link employers using predecessor and successor analysis tools identify instances of ownership changes mergers and acquisitions.
  • Enter and review information collected through Multiple Worksite Reports contacting employers when reports are out of balance and creating new worksite locations in the database as necessary.
  • Research the nature of business to assign industry and geography codes to employer accounts.
  • Generate and organization QCEW data for publication or to provide in response to requests for information.
  • Cross train in other labor statistics programs and provide operational support.
